7 Mobile Security Tips to Help Safeguard Your Device and Personal Information

Hot for Security

Given the portability and myriad of functionalities, mobile devices are highly susceptible to cyber threats, including malware, spyware and phishing attempts that may compromise that precious piece of tech we keep in our pocket and any information stored on it.
